Challenges and Opportunities in AI Development

The Dominican Republic, while making strides in the realm of artificial intelligence (AI), faces a multitude of challenges that could hinder its progress. A significant hurdle is the existing infrastructure, which often lacks the necessary technological advancements required to support sophisticated AI initiatives. The limitations in internet connectivity and access to modern computing resources pose serious restrictions on research and development. Additionally, these infrastructure challenges can deter foreign investments in AI projects, thereby slowing potential growth in this sector.

Another critical issue pertains to education. The current curriculum in many educational institutions does not adequately prepare students for careers in AI and technology. There is a pressing need for enhanced educational programs focused on data science, machine learning, and software engineering. Increasing student enrollment in ST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ics) fields and fostering partnerships between universities and technology companies can create a talent pool equipped to tackle AI challenges effectively. Implementing training programs and workshops for educators can further refine the instructional approach, enabling students to acquire essential skills.

Funding also presents a significant challenge, as both public and private sectors need to allocate more resources to R&D in AI. Without adequate financial support, initiatives that aim to innovate and promote AI applications in the Dominican Republic are bound to falter.
